    The FS is exactly the same as the XS, except for the number of holes, of course. I just got a 25" FS for my Sabre with a 175 SHO and will be setting everything up this weekend. The odd numbered pitches are actually an even numbered pitch with a little more cup to make it act like an odd number. In other words, my 25" was born as a 24" and then tweaked at the factory to make it behave like a 25". Generally, the Bravo 1 XS/FS props are "light", so you move up at least one pitch over a stiffer, 3 blade.
